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Balloch to Bognor Regis start from as little as £58.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Balloch to Bognor Regis start from £150.10 one way, or £214.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Balloch to Bognor Regis are available for £229.80 one way, or £459.60 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

Step into Balloch Station and you'll be greeted by facilities designed to make your journey smoother. The station has a well-staffed ticket office, open from 5:55 AM to 11:55 PM (and slightly reduced hours on Sundays). If you're in a rush, don't worry — there are ticket machines available, including those for online purchases. For those who require them, accessible ticket machines and an induction loop are in place, ensuring that everyone can access services with ease.

While the station might lack in high-end amenities like shops or currency exchange, it more than makes up for it with its focus on accessibility. There’s step-free access throughout the station, making it a Category A station, known for its inclusivity. Passenger assistance is available upon request, and help points are scattered around for your convenience. Although you won’t find lounges or first-class waiting areas, the seating arrangements are ample and comfortable.

Balloch prides itself on being equipped with essential services such as public Wi-Fi, payphones, and secure bicycle storage spaces with CCTV, keeping both tech-savvy travelers and cyclists in mind. If you’re planning to cycle, note that while storage is available, hire facilities aren’t. Planning your journey seamlessly using your smartphone is a breeze with the Wi-Fi readily available throughout the station.

Facilities and Amenities at Bognor Regis Station

Bognor Regis Station offers a range of amenities to ensure a comfortable start or finish to your travels. The ticket office operates from 06:00 to 19:50 from Monday to Saturday, and from 08:10 to 19:45 on Sundays, helping you easily purchase tickets for your journey. Automatic ticket machines are also available, and they support concessions like the Disabled Persons Railcard, ensuring no one gets left behind.

While lounging at the station, you can take advantage of heated waiting rooms open 24/7, although there are no first-class lounges. The station’s accessibility is top-tier, with step-free access to all platforms and ramps available to assist boarding for guests with limited mobility. Wi-Fi isn't available, so make sure to download any necessary information before you arrive. Unfortunately, the station does not offer luggage storage or baby changing facilities, but there are toilets available for brief stops.
